EXTRA EXTRA, Yamato confesses everything!! That's the episode, and it's perfect. After several chapters developing Yamato's mental breakdown, having an entire episode of him freeing himself from his heavy burden and confessing everything feels comforting and not at all burdensome. Nagi calls all the friends to witness this great moment, and it's hilarious to see the other idols trying to console or empathize with Yamato in their own ways. The ending is liberating for both Yamato and his group, and it feels heartwarming how, after so much self-loathing, Yamato now understands that his personality can also be an advantage.
